NEW MATERIAL:A compound shown by formula I [R1 is 1-18C alkyl, alkoxy, alkoxycarbonyl, alkanoyloxy or alkoxyalkyl group; R2 is 1-20C alkyl; (m) is 0 or 1; ring A and ring B are groups shown by formula II (X is H, Cl or CN), groups shown by formula III to formula V, etc.; Z is COO, OCO, CH2O, OCH2 or single bond; ring C is group shown by formula II or formula VI].
EXAMPLE: (S)-N-Butyl-N-methyl-2-[4-[4-(4-octyloxyphenyl) benzoyloxy]phenyl]propaneamide.
USE: A material for ferroelectric liquid crystal display having excellent responsibil ity and memory.
PREPARATION: A carboxylic acid shown by formula VII is converted into an acid chloride and then reacted with a compound shown by formula VIII in the presence of a basic substance to give a compound shown by formula I. The compound shown by formula VIII is new and obtained by reacting an optically active propionic acid derivative shown by formula IX (R3 is lower alkyl) and a secondary amine shown by formula X in the presence of a condensa tion agent and then dealkylating.
